Forms of Child Care

There are lots of forms of child care offered near myself, including daycare facilities, home-based treatment, and preschool programs. Daycare facilities are usually big services that may accommodate a lot of young ones, while home-based treatment providers run from their very own domiciles. Preschool programs are created to prepare children for kindergarten and beyond, with a focus on very early knowledge and socialization.

Each type of childcare possesses its own advantages and disadvantages. Daycare centers provide an organized environment with skilled staff and academic tasks, but they may be expensive and can even have traditionally waiting listings. Home-based attention providers provide a far more individualized and versatile method, but may not have the exact same degree of supervision as daycare facilities. Preschool programs offer a strong educational basis for children, but may possibly not be ideal for all families as a result of cost or place.

Advantages of Childcare

Childcare provides numerous advantages for kids and people. Research has shown that kiddies whom attend high-quality childcare programs will be successful academically and socially later in life. Childcare additionally provides parents with peace of mind, knowing that kids come in a secure and nurturing environment while they have reached work.

Also, child care will help children develop essential personal and emotional abilities, including empathy, collaboration, and dispute quality. Young ones which attend child care programs have the chance to communicate with colleagues from diverse experiences, helping all of them develop a sense of tolerance and acceptance.

Challenges of Child Care

Despite its benefits, child care additionally provides challenges for families. One of the greatest challenges may be the cost of child care, which is often prohibitively high priced for several families. Additionally, finding high-quality childcare near me is difficult, particularly in areas with restricted options.

Another challenge may be the prospect of turnover among childcare providers, that may disrupt the security and continuity of look after kids. Additionally, some families could have concerns in regards to the top-notch attention offered in some childcare configurations, causing anxiety and doubt about their child's well being.
